Fred Greenberg is a trial lawyer, business lawyer, and business consultant with more than four decades of legal experience. He is licensed to practice in New Jersey, New York, and Pennsylvania, and is the founder of the Law Offices of Fred Greenberg, a firm with a diverse national practice with cases tried and arbitrations handled in many jurisdictions.

Fred has served as legal counsel for a broad range of clients, both large and small. He has represented large NYSE companies such as Unisys Corporation and Masco Corporation; served as Philadelphia area trial counsel for the duPont Hospital for Children; and been the primary outside general counsel for an International Labor Union.

On the other end of the spectrum, Fred represents an array of small businesses, partnerships, and individuals. He has a passion for small business counseling and the full scope of work it entails. Amongst those he has represented are family-owned landscaping, health clubs, and cigar shops, an internet B2B start-up, a minority owned cosmetic start-up, employment placement firms, manufacturing and retail firms, and physicians, dentists and veterinarians.

Prior to founding his own practice, Fred started his career at the leading Philadelphia law firm of Drinker Biddle & Reath (now Faegre Drinker Biddle & Reath). He went on to join Hepburn Willcox Hamilton & Putnam, where he was a managing partner, and then Eckell Sparks Levy Auerbach & Monte, where he served as a member of the Executive Committee.
